> > Wimp_SetIconState alters the flags field, and Wimp_ResizeIcon alters the
> > four position fields.  The existence of these two SWIs rather suggests
> > there's no way to alter the icon data fields.
>
> Correct: you can't change them without deleting the icon.

Bollocks.  I rather thought that might happen.

OK, next question: is it safer to delete all icons in a window from the
first upwards or the last downwards, assuming each is recreated
immediately after being deleted and before the next is deleted?  Ideally
I want to avoid the "memory reallocation" the StrongHelp manuals are so
keen to emphasise happens when you delete the highest-numbered icon.

Also, do Wimp_Delete/CreateIcon force icon redraws, like
Wimp_SetIconState?  If so, the entire window will flicker and the
process will take ten times longer.
